About Adriani Furtado

Adriani Furtado is a Senior Software Engineer at Currencycloud, where he has worked since 2021. He has a background in Scala development and has contributed to open-source libraries while advocating for Test-Driven Development.

Work at Currencycloud

Adriani Furtado currently serves as a Senior Software Engineer at Currencycloud, a position held since 2021. In this role, Furtado focuses on developing software solutions while utilizing advanced technologies such as Htt4s, Doobie, ZIO, Circe, and the cats-family. Prior to becoming a Senior Software Engineer, Furtado worked at Currencycloud as a Software Engineer from 2019 to 2021, contributing to various projects that enhance the company's offerings in the financial technology sector. Furtado also teaches Scala at Currencycloud, emphasizing functional programming techniques and advocating for Test-Driven Development (TDD) in engineering practices.

Previous Experience in Software Development

Before joining Currencycloud, Adriani Furtado gained valuable experience in software development through various roles. Furtado worked at Barclays Investment Bank as a Scala Developer from 2017 to 2019, where responsibilities included developing scalable applications. Additionally, Furtado was employed as an IT Consultant at FDM Group during the same period. In 2019, Furtado briefly worked as a Software Developer at Sky for six months, further enhancing technical skills in a collaborative environment.
